F. Babudri et al., A STRAIGHTFORWARD ROUTE TO POLYENYLSILANES BY PALLADIUM-CATALYZED OR NICKEL-CATALYZED CROSS-COUPLING REACTIONS, Tetrahedron, 54(7), 1998, pp. 1085-1094
An efficient conversion of bis-silylated dienes and trienes into polye
nylsilanes by cross-coupling reactions is described. The aryl substitu
ted polyenes are synthesized by ipso-borodesilylation with BCl4 follow
ed by Pd-catalyzed coupling reactions of the resulting boron derivativ
e with aryl halides, whereas the synthesis of alkyl substituted polyen
es requires the conversion of the boron intermediate into iodo-derivat
ive and the subsequent coupling with alkyl Grignard reagents in the pr
esence of a Ni(II) catalyst. (C) 1998 Elsevier Science Ltd. All rights
